Original U.S. Pre-WWI M1892 Bayonet and Scabbard for Springfield Krag-Jørgensen Rifles - dated 1897 German Army Heer The details are still thereOriginal Item: Only One Available. These are something that we have only ever had very few of. It is a very good condition U. S. M1892 bayonet dated 1897, made for the Springfield Model 189299 Krag Jrgensen rifles, some of which were still in use during WWI.
